III. Principal's Report
Attachments
Discussion

Mr. Franke updated council on the following items:

1) KDE is conducting a survey regarding CIITS and the Educator Developer Suite as it pertains to PGES requirements.

2) Program Review Audits will take place in 8 schools this year across the Commonwealth. Schools are unknown at this time.

3) The February DAC training for the spring K-PREP assessment was postponed due to weather.

VII. Comments from the Audience
Discussion

Mr. Palm updated council on the following items:

1) School Calendar, Mr. Palm asked for council input on using Friday March 27th as a make up day. Council thought it would be a good idea and would move the students last day to May 29th. Mr. Palm will discuss with the Board of Education.
2) Council Allocation: No changes are recommended to staffing at this time, but due to a decrease in SEEK and less students councils allocation will be around $10,000 less
3) Teressa Elliot will be the new Southgate Board of Education member
4) The Dayton Independent School District has agreed to be the school of record for the Regional Programs. This will allow the program to continue.
5) Several bills including funding for the teachers pension program, transgender education hiring of personnel are being discussed in the General Assembly.
